A Transient Modeling about Temperature Changes in a Melting Chamber of a Pyrolysis Melting Incinerator

In a pyrolysis-melting waste incinerator, large amount of energy is required for maintaining high temperature molten slag. Combustion and heat transfer characteristics in a melting chamber are key phenomena for understanding behaviour of the molten slag. In this study, transient modeling is carried out for prediction of the molten slag temperature in the melting chamber. This model is basically a 1-D transient equation, considering various heat transfer characteristics and slag thickness changes in a melting chamber. Based on the heating, combustion and melting processes, temperature of the molten slag in the chamber is well simulated. The simulation results are validated by comparing with the experimental results in a pyrolysis melting incinerator of 30 kg/hr scale.
